Become an Ocean Champion for the 13th WIOMSA Scientific Symposium

Are you a visual artist, videographer, and filmmaker?  What does #OneOceanOneFuture look like for you?

As we gear up for #WIOMSA2025, Ocean Champions from across the Western Indian Ocean and Africa are sharing powerful and inspiring stories that spotlight ocean conservation and marine science. 

We are now inviting visual artists, videographers, and filmmakers from the Western Indian Ocean and the African continent to showcase their ocean experiences through short, impactful reels.

 Some tips for a great video:

  • Lighting: Choose a well-lit location where natural light is abundant. Position yourself facing a window or light source to ensure your face is illuminated.
  • Sound: Ensure a quiet environment to capture clear audio. Speak clearly and at a moderate pace. 
  • Background: Select a simple, clear background that won’t distract from your message.
